    OLDBURY, WEST MIDLANDS, ENGLAND – Sheet metal contractor Accurate Laser Cutting has announced a £700,000 (over $886,000) investment in the UK's first 10kW fiber laser. With its phenomenal processing speeds and newly improved processing capabilities, the 10kW Bystronic ByStar cutting system sets a new benchmark in laser cutting (FIGURE) and represents Accurate's second major investment in a Bystronic fiber laser in 18 months.

    Bystronic's 10kW ByStar cutting system.

    The high-performance equipment is capable of cutting aluminum and stainless steel up to 30mm thick, mild steel up to 25mm, 15mm brass, and 12mm copper. It can also clean-cut mild steel up to 15mm thick, which is beneficial to customers who require an oxidation-free edge on their parts.

    This latest investment completely replaces Accurate's CO2 cutting equipment at its manufacturing premises, where the laser cutting facility is now fully equipped with two state-of-the-art Bystronic fiber lasers—one 6kW BySprint 4 × 2m system and their latest investment, the 10kW ByStar 3 × 1.5m system.
